Code C1A47 2018 Toyota RAV4 Description

For vehicles with Blind Spot Monitor System: The Blind Spot Monitor Sensor receives steering angle signals from the Steering Angle Sensor via Controller Area Network (CAN) communication.

For vehicles with Lane Departure Alert System (W/ Steering Control): The Forward Recognition Camera receives steering angle information from the Steering Angle Sensor. If the forward recognition camera detects a Steering Angle Sensor malfunction, Diagnostic Trouble Code (DTC) C1A47 is stored.

For vehicles with Pre-collision System: The Skid Control ECU (Brake Actuator Assembly) receives steering rotation angle information from the spiral with sensor cable sub-assembly (Steering Angle Sensor) and sends the information to the Driving Support ECU Assembly via CAN communication.
If the Skid Control ECU (Brake Actuator Assembly) detects a malfunction of the spiral with sensor cable sub-assembly (Steering Angle Sensor), it sends a malfunction signal to the Driving Support ECU Assembly and stores this DTC.

What are the Possible Causes of the DTC C1A47 2018 Toyota RAV4?

  • Faulty Vehicle Stability Control System
  • Faulty Skid Control ECU (Brake Actuator Assembly)
  • Faulty Driving Support ECU Assembly

    For vehicles with Blind Spot Monitor System:
  • Steering Sensor
  • Blind Spot Monitor Sensor Left (LH)
  • Blind Spot Monitor Sensor Right (RH)

How to Fix the DTC C1A47 2018 Toyota RAV4?

Review the 'Possible Causes' above and visually examine the corresponding wiring harness and connectors. Check for damaged components and inspect connector pins for signs of being broken, bent, pushed out, or corroded.

What is the Cost to Diagnose the Code?

Labor: 1.0

To diagnose the C1A47 2018 Toyota RAV4 code, it typically requires 1.0 hour of labor. Rates vary by location, vehicle, and shop. Many shops charge between $80–$150 per hour; dealerships and metro areas may be higher, independents may be lower.

Frequently Asked Questions about C1A47 2018 Toyota RAV4 Code

1. What does the OBDII code C1A47 mean on a 2018 Toyota RAV4?

C1A47 indicates an issue with the Steering Angle Sensor, which is crucial for systems like stability control and lane-keeping assist.

2. What are common symptoms of the C1A47 code on a Toyota RAV4?

Symptoms may include the malfunction indicator light turning on, reduced stability control functionality, or issues with lane-keeping assist.

3. What causes the C1A47 code to appear on a 2018 Toyota RAV4?

The code can be triggered by a misaligned steering angle sensor, faulty wiring, sensor failure, or damage due to impact or wear.

4. Can I drive my Toyota RAV4 with the C1A47 code active?

While the vehicle may still be drivable, safety systems like traction control and stability assist may be compromised, so it’s best to address the issue promptly.

5. How is the C1A47 code diagnosed on a Toyota RAV4?

A technician uses an OBDII scanner to confirm the code and may perform tests on the steering angle sensor, wiring, and related systems.

6. What are common repairs for the C1A47 code?

Repairs typically include recalibrating the steering angle sensor, repairing or replacing damaged wiring, or replacing the sensor itself.

7. Is recalibration of the steering angle sensor required for the C1A47 code?

Yes, recalibration is often necessary after repairs or sensor replacement to ensure accurate readings.

8. How much does it cost to fix the C1A47 code on a Toyota RAV4?

Repair costs vary but typically range from $150 to $400, depending on whether recalibration or sensor replacement is needed.

9. Can a dead battery cause the C1A47 code on a Toyota RAV4?

Yes, a dead or disconnected battery can sometimes cause sensor misalignment or loss of calibration, leading to the code.

10. How can I prevent the C1A47 code on my Toyota RAV4?

Regular maintenance, avoiding impact damage to the steering system, and addressing warning lights promptly can help prevent this issue.
